But > + // MarkDeclarationReferenced is not accessible in ASTContext. > + for (CXXConstructorDecl::init_const_iterator B = Constructor- > >init_begin(), > + E = Constructor->init_end(); > + B != E; ++B) { Shouldn't we just move the code from CXXConstructorDecl::setBaseOrMemberInitializers into Sema, so that it can call MarkDeclarationReferenced directly (rather than have to go through the whole list of initializers again later)? Also, I wonder if CXXDestructorDecl::computeBaseOrMembersToDestroy will have the same problem. We'll need to call MarkDeclarationReferenced on each of the destructors it uses. > + CXXBaseOrMemberInitializer *Member = (*B); > + if (!Member->isMemberInitializer()) > + continue; We shouldn't skip out of this loop so soon, since base class initializers will need the same treatment as member initializers. Here's a tweaked version of the test case from PR4826 that is still missing a MarkDeclarationReferenced call: template <typename T> class List { int i; public: List(){ } // List<BinomialNode<int>*>::List() remains undefined. }; template<typename T> class BinomialNode : List<BinomialNode<T>*> { public: BinomialNode(T value) {} // nodes; }; int main() { BinomialNode<int> *node = new BinomialNode<int>(1); } > + FieldDecl *Field = Member->getMember(); > + QualType FT = Context.getBaseElementType(Field->getType()); > + if (const RecordType* RT = FT->getAs<RecordType>()) { > + CXXConstructorDecl *Ctor = > + cast<CXXRecordDecl>(RT->getDecl())->getDefaultConstructor > (Context); > + if (Ctor && !FT->isDependentType()) > + MarkDeclarationReferenced(Ctor->getLocation(), Ctor); The location that we pass to MarkDeclarationReferenced should be the location where the declaration was referenced from. For user-written base or member initializers, that's CXXBaseOrMemberInitializer::IdLoc.
